SAITAMA — Bayern Munich put a listless Urawa Reds side to the sword with a comprehensive 4-2 win in a Thursday night friendly match.

The German champion, fielding a full-strength lineup missing only Franck Ribery and Luca Toni, was too quick in thought and deed for Reds, who were jolted into life only after two goals from Lukas Podolski and one from Miroslav Klose gave Bayern a 3-0 first-half lead.

Marcus Tulio Tanaka appeared after the interval to inject some hunger into Reds, and Tsukasa Umesaki pulled one back for the home side only to see Podolski complete his hat-trick minutes later.
